48 Picts Lane is a 147 m² / 1,582 sq ft semi-detached home in Longwick. It sold for £585,000 in May 2017. Indexed forward to today's value, that sale is roughly £664k. Recent local prices imply a broad valuation context of £681k to £860k based on its internal area. The Land Registry and EPC data was last updated 2 July 2026.

- The most recent sale price indexed forward to today's value is £663,908. This is one data point to inform the valuation. Another method is the valuation implied by what comparable homes are selling for. Homes in Longwick are now selling for between £4,630 and £5,850 per square metre (£430 and £543 per square foot). Based on an internal area of 147 m², this implies a valuation between £681,000 and £860,000. Treat this as context only.
